The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Puppies are a very popular breed at the moment and they are often high in demand. It is best that you take your dog when it is a puppy so that you know you can assure proper training and bonding with him. When choosing your puppy, be sure to check that the people who you buy it from are good quality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Breeders.

A sure way to check if the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Breeders you are considering buying your puppy from are good and reliable, is to look if the owners have referrals from a veterinarian or other dog experts, even your relatives or friends who are already dog owners. Also, when purchasing the dog you have to provide you with the dog’s paperwork: vaccination certificates, the historical family information and the worming dates. Furthermore, you should be provided with information regarding to any issues of the dog’s health.

The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Puppies are very loving, so much so that they are sometimes referred to as ‘lap dogs’ or ‘love sponges’. They are very good with older children (leaving small children unsupervised with dog is never a good idea) and they are good with other animals, especially if you expose them to socializing early in their life. If they are properly looked after (properly fed, good medical care, good living conditions), they can live between 9 and 14 years.

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Breeders can tell you that this type of dog is not one to just sit around, he loves playing fetch or swimming and, especially if treats are involved, he can learn tricks really easily. They are inquisitive and they will follow you everywhere. When they reach adulthood (two years or older) they have a size of 12 inches to their highest point of the shoulder (withers) and, if not overfed, 10 to 18 pounds.

Of course, there are drawbacks to the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Puppies. Firstly, they are not good as watch dogs, if you have not figured that out for yourself when you saw their cute and cuddly faces. Secondly, they shed their coat, but if you brush the dog daily you will have no problems, actually this is a good way of strengthening your bond with it and keep a close eye on their health.

The honest Cavalier King Charles Spaniel Breeders will tell you that all dogs may have some health problems that are specific to their breed. For example this type of dog can develop issues regarding their ears, with their hips, their backs or even their hearts. But if you visit a veterinarian for several times when it is young for shots, boosters and checkups, and after reaching adulthood, once a year, everything will be ok or at least you can catch any disease early.
